متن کاملDynamically generated resonances from vector meson-vector meson interaction based on a hidden-gauge unitary approach
We present a recent study of vector meson-vector meson interaction using a unitary approach based on the hidden-gauge Lagrangians. We find that 11 states get dynamically generated, corresponding to poles of the scattering matrices on the second Riemann sheet. متن کاملDynamically Generated Resonances in the Chiral Unitary Approach to Meson Baryon Interaction
In this talk we report on the use of a chiral unitary approach for the interaction of the octets of meson and baryon and the octet of mesons with the decuplet of baryons. Two octets of Jπ = 1/2− baryon states and a singlet are generated dynamically in the first case, resulting in the case of strangeness S = −1 in two poles of the scattering matrix close to the nominal Λ(1405) resonance.
